Output 579ff26df6e0f8e99b3e88e7421b0f130cea4344cbae0c9ff8617f15a6204b23:4

value
13924389
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c815107ec7c92cf01a943bcff8c6fc86ed921a92 OP_EQUAL
address
MS96cNvfy4oKbwT3ZiaJTV5kTQBQRCmv64
transaction
579ff26df6e0f8e99b3e88e7421b0f130cea4344cbae0c9ff8617f15a6204b23
spent
true